Engagement Session in a Field of Greens and Tall Grasses

Engagement sessions are always magical. Not only is it often the first time the engaged pair is getting good photos of them as a couple, but it’s also a time for the pair to dissociate from all the wedding stress and instead focus on the joys of being engaged and close to their wedding day.

This fun session took place in Mississauga, Ontario in a secluded spot I love to shoot at. It’s filled with various leafy trees, walking paths, and areas of tall grasses, making it the perfect spot for engagement shoots. Deer often make appearances here too, but we didn’t get that lucky this time.
